学习PHP编程语言,你不需要特定的软件,因为PHP是一种服务器端脚本语言,通常与Web服务器一起使用。但是,为了开发、测试和部署PHP应用程序,你可能需要以下工具和环境:
- Visual Studio Code
- Sublime Text
- Atom
- PHPStorm
- Notepad++
- PHPStorm
- NetBeans
- Eclipse PDT (PHP Development Tools)
- Apache HTTP Server
- Nginx
- IIS (Internet Information Services)
- MySQL
- PostgreSQL
- MariaDB
- SQLite
- Git
- SVN
- XAMPP
- WAMP (Windows)
- MAMP (Mac)
- LAMP (Linux)
- Laravel
- Symfony
- CodeIgniter
- CakePHP
- Xdebug
- Zend Debugger
- PHP_CodeSniffer
- PHP Mess Detector
- PHP CS Fixer
- Docker
- Composer
- Postman
- Insomnia
- phpMyAdmin
- HeidiSQL
- DBeaver
- Chrome DevTools
- Firefox Developer Tools
- Git Bash (Windows)
- Terminal (Mac/Linux)
文本编辑器:
集成开发环境(IDE):
Web服务器:
数据库管理系统:
版本控制系统:
虚拟主机环境:
框架和库:
调试工具:
代码格式化和代码质量检查工具:
容器化工具:
任务运行器:
API测试工具:
数据库管理工具:
浏览器开发者工具:
命令行工具:
选择适合你需求的工具,可以帮助你更高效地开发PHP应用程序。如果你是初学者,可以从安装一个集成环境如XAMPP开始,它包含了Apache服务器、MySQL数据库和PHP,非常适合初学者学习和测试PHP代码。随着你技能的提升,你可能会开始使用更专业的IDE和工具来提高你的开发效率。